Mediated Certificateless Signature without Random Oracles

Minghui Zheng, Jing Zhang, Zhi Zhang

Abstract


It is worthwhile challenges to deal with the key escrow problem and key revocation in identity-based signatures. We first introduce the notion of security-mediated certificateless signature scheme and proves the scheme in the standard model. The mediated certificateless public key cryptography not only provides a fast revocation with fine granularity but also overcomes the key escrow property which exists in ID-based signature. The scheme is provably secure without random oracles.
